Abstract
The utility model discloses a well lid structure with convex ribs, which comprises a lower cover, wherein the middle part of the lower cover is fixed with a center sleeve through an annular filter plate, a spring is fixed in the center sleeve, and the top end of the spring is connected with a rotating top plate. The beneficial effects are that: according to the utility model, on one hand, reliable plugging and fixing of the well lid at the sewer of the building construction site can be realized under the cooperation of the convex ring and the L-shaped inserted rod, so that the well lid is reliably fixed after being installed, the well lid is prevented from deviating from the installation position in the use process, and on the other hand, under the cooperation of the rotating handle, the rotating top plate, the spring, the center sleeve, the annular filter plate, the limiting block and the limiting groove, the upper cover can be automatically lifted under the action of the spring by rotating the limiting block out of the limiting groove, so that the annular filter plate is conducted, the well lid is convenient to open conveniently, and the whole well lid is not required to be lifted and moved in the conduction opening mode, so that the use effect of the well lid is greatly improved.

Background
The well lid is used for covering a road or a deep well in a home and preventing people or objects from falling. The materials can be classified into metal well covers, high-strength fiber cement concrete well covers, resin well covers and the like, and generally circular shapes are adopted. Can be used for green belts, sidewalks, motor lanes, wharfs, alleys and the like. Wherein in order to realize the shutoff of sewer department on building use land, often use the well lid.
At present, the well lid that construction site was used mainly adopts a discoid steel sheet to constitute, the well lid of this kind of structure is the water inlet department of directly taking the sewer when using, although the shutoff to sewer water inlet department also can be realized to the well lid of this kind of structure, but on the one hand adopt the mounting means of directly taking, can make the well lid installation not firm enough, make well lid skew mounted position easily in the use, on the other hand the well lid of this kind of structure need take out whole well lid together when rainy day use, just can realize opening of sewer department, because the well lid is whole heavier, lead to the dismantlement process of well lid comparatively loaded down with trivial details, thereby the convenient opening of well lid in rainy day of being inconvenient for reduces the result of use of well lid.

Detailed Description
The present utility model will be described in further detail with reference to the drawings and examples, in order to make the objects, technical solutions and advantages of the present utility model more apparent. It should be understood that the specific embodiments described herein are for purposes of illustration only and are not intended to limit the scope of the utility model.
As shown in fig. 1-3, a manhole cover structure with protruding ribs in this embodiment includes a lower cover 3, a central sleeve 11 is fixed in the middle of the lower cover 3 through an annular filter plate 9, a spring 10 is fixed in the central sleeve 11, the top end of the spring 10 is connected with a rotating top plate 12, the upper side of the rotating top plate 12 is connected with an upper cover 1, after the limit of the upper cover 1 is released, the upper cover 1 can be lifted conveniently under the action of the spring 10, so that the annular filter plate 9 on the manhole cover is conveniently conducted, a groove 7 is formed in the middle of the upper end of the upper cover 1, a rotating handle 6 is fixed in the middle of the groove 7, four limiting blocks 8 are annularly distributed on the outer wall of the upper cover 1, a limiting groove 2 is formed in the matching part of the lower cover 3 with the limiting blocks 8, four convex rings 4 are uniformly distributed at the periphery of the bottom end of the lower cover 3, and L-shaped inserted bars 5,L-shaped inserted bars 5 are mainly fixed at the inner wall of the lower wall of a construction site, so that the L-shaped inserted bars 5 and the convex rings 4 are matched to realize reliable installation and fixing of the manhole cover.
As shown in fig. 1-3, in this embodiment, the outer side of the annular filter plate 9 is welded to the lower cover 3, the inner side of the annular filter plate 9 is welded to the central sleeve 11, the annular filter plate 9 can conveniently filter the external water after the upper cover 1 is opened, the bottom end of the spring 10 is welded to the central sleeve 11, the top end of the spring 10 is welded to the rotating top plate 12, the rotating top plate 12 is rotationally connected with the upper cover 1, the convex ring 4 is welded to the lower cover 3, and the L-shaped insert rod 5 is inserted into the convex ring 4.
As shown in fig. 1-3, in this embodiment, the groove 7 is formed on the upper cover 1, the rotating handle 6 is welded with the upper cover 1, the rotating handle 6 is mainly used for realizing convenient rotation of the upper cover 1, meanwhile, the well cover can be lifted and moved after the well cover is integrally disassembled, the limiting block 8 is welded with the upper cover 1, the size of the limiting block 8 is matched with that of the limiting groove 2, and reliable limiting of the upper cover 1 after installation can be realized by matching the limiting block 8 with the limiting groove 2.
The specific implementation process of this embodiment is as follows: during the use, at first fix L type inserted link 5 with the sewer water inlet department on the construction site, then only need to descend this well lid, and rotate the well lid, so that bulge loop 4 and L type inserted link 5 insert and close, alright realize the reliable installation of this well lid and fix, then alright make this well lid put into use, wherein the cooperation of bulge loop 4 and L type inserted link 5 has realized the reliable insertion of this well lid in construction site sewer department in the use, thereby realize this well lid reliably fixed after the installation, avoid the well lid to deviate from the mounted position in the use, simultaneously under the cooperation of swivel handle 6, rotatory roof 12, spring 10, center cover 11, cyclic annular filter plate 9, stopper 8 and spacing groove 2, can be through the automatic lifting of upper cover 1 under the effect of spring 10 by rotating out stopper 8, thereby realize the switching on of cyclic annular filter plate 9 department, make things convenient for this well lid's convenient for opening, because need not to carry out the whole under this kind of opening mode to lift the removal, thereby promoted the use of well lid greatly.
